Types of Driving Licences in the UK
Before diving into the procedure, it's important to comprehend the different types of driving licences available in the UK. These licences accommodate numerous automobile categories and a variety of drivers' needs:
Provisional Licence: This is the primary step for brand-new drivers license uk, permitting them to learn to drive on public roads. It's crucial to note that a provisional licence is just legitimate if the holder is under the supervision of an experienced driver and displays L-plates.
Complete Driving Licence: After passing the driving test, people can apply for a complete licence. This allows holders to drive individually without any constraints related to discovering.
Unique Licences: Some drivers may need additional licences, such as a business driving licence for lorries that go beyond particular weight limitations or those bring passengers for hire.
Actions to Obtain a UK Driving Licence
Obtaining a driving licence in the UK includes numerous crucial actions, each created to ensure that drivers are capable and responsible on the roadway.
1. Look for a Provisional Licence
The very first step in the journey is to obtain a provisional driving licence. Candidates require to be at least 15 years and 9 months old to apply. The licence can be gotten through the Driver and Vehicle Licensing Agency (DVLA) online or through a paper form.
Required Information:
National insurance coverage numberIdentity documents (passport or birth certificate)Address information (for the last three years)2. Get ready for the Theory Test
As soon as the provisional licence is obtained, learners must get ready for and pass the driving theory test. This test makes up 2 parts:
Multiple Choice Questions: Tests knowledge of roadway indications, rules, and driving regulations.Danger Perception: Assesses the ability to identify prospective hazards on the roadway.
Study products, including official DVLA resources and apps, are extensively offered to aid learners in preparation.
3. Take Driving Lessons
Driving lessons are vital for useful abilities development. Candidates can pick to learn with a driving trainer or a certified manager. Lots of learners discover it advantageous to register in a structured course with an expert instructor, who can offer customized feedback.
4. Pass the Driving Test
After getting enough behind-the-wheel experience and self-confidence, the next action is to schedule the useful driving test. The test examines a candidate's ability to manage a vehicle safely and abide by road guidelines.
Elements of the Driving Test:
Vehicle safety questions (show me, inform me)Manoeuvring abilitiesRoad judgment and awareness5. Acquire a Full Driving Licence
Upon effectively passing the dry run, candidates can apply for their full driving licence. This can be done either online or by means of post using the appropriate kinds.
Cost Involved in Obtaining a Driving Licence
The expenses related to getting a driving licence can differ based on numerous factors, including test fees, lesson rates, and application charges. Here are the approximate expenses:
Provisional Licence: ₤ 34 (online) or ₤ 43 (postal)Theory Test: ₤ 23Dry run: ₤ 62 (weekday) or ₤ 75 (weekend/Bank Holidays)Driving Lessons: Costs can range from ₤ 25 to ₤ 50 per hour, depending upon the trainer and place.Overall Estimated Costs
A rough price quote for the entire process from acquiring a provisionary licence to acquiring a complete driving licence can vary from ₤ 1,000 to ₤ 1,500, factoring in lessons, tests, and additional materials.
